Hi,
I have a friend that's the original owner of a 74 1.8. Is there any reason, advantage or benefit I should give him to allow me to register his VIN number on our forum? He's not a member here, and just takes the car to his mechanic for all maintenence work. thanks |

+ You support the 914 community + It's fun to see what else Porsche was making that week + It's a point of reference of value to prospective buyer (or for the heirs) + You get a sense of what is left of the collective 914s - Your VIN is out there, but that shouldn't present a problem. |

Thanks Edward, wow, you are a long time member here! I was thinking more along the lines of value if the car were ever, heaven forbid, stolen. Would a VIN listing here have any potential usefulness in that situation? It could POSSIBLY help with that, but that's more of a secondary perk. If a car was stolen, the owner could put out a 914World APB. Many watch for sale sites like Craigslist all across the US so we could keep an eye out for it. It's happened several times, many were recovered. Doubt it could hurt anything. No one here wants a car with any shadiness attached. |
